The Two People Derailing the Group Chat, Together

Every group chat has one: the person who replies to "where should we get dinner" with a link to a documentary, a poll, and a theory about why the group always defaults to the same three restaurants. You two are both that person. When one Aquarius finds another Aquarius, the chat splinters into a side thread within a week, and that side thread is where the real conversation of your lives begins.

Aquarius is fixed air, ruled traditionally by Saturn and in modern astrology by Uranus, meaning you are both principled and unpredictable at once. Doubling the sign doubles everything: double the ideas, double the independence, double the causes, and double the emotional arm's length that keeps people guessing about what you actually feel.

In Love

Falling for another Aquarius often does not feel like falling. It feels like recognition. Here, at last, is someone who does not need you to be normal, does not sulk when you need a night alone, and finds your weirdest interests to be the interesting part. The early phase is mostly talking: ideas, ethics, aliens, the fixed way each of you takes your coffee. Friendship comes first, almost always, and it stays load-bearing forever.

The tender question arrives later: who goes first? Aquarius can analyze a feeling from a comfortable distance for years, and with two of you, a relationship can hover at "extremely close, technically undefined" indefinitely. Someone eventually has to say the un-cool, un-detached thing: I need you, specifically, and it scares me. When one of you risks that, the other usually meets it with more warmth than either of you expected to find.

Communication Styles

You will not run out of things to say. Two air signs generate conversation the way weather generates wind, and your debates are a form of affection: you argue with each other because you respect each other enough to bother. You also share a gift for the unsentimental truth, which means less ego-soothing and fewer social games than most couples endure.

The gap is between talking and disclosing. You can discuss the concept of grief for an hour and never mention that one of you is actually grieving. Watch for the moment when one of you goes quiet in a specific way, less opinionated, more remote, and instead of respecting the distance, ask one soft question. The other Aquarius will pretend to be surprised and will be grateful.

Where It Gets Friction-y

Fixed sign, meet fixed sign. You are both open-minded about everything except the opinions you have already formed, and when you disagree on a principle, neither of you concedes so much as tables the motion for a decade. Stubbornness in stereo is real.

The other snag is the intimacy stalemate. Both of you handle discomfort by zooming out: getting rational, getting busy, getting philosophical. So when the relationship itself hurts, you can end up co-hosting a very smart panel discussion about your relationship instead of being in it. Add two packed calendars of friends, causes, and projects, and you can drift for months on goodwill and forget to actually reach each other. It is fixable. It just does not fix itself.

What Makes It Work Long Term

Protect the friendship, because it is your foundation, and then build the one thing friendship does not automatically supply: emotional ritual. Not spontaneity, ritual. A weekly hour with no phones where the only agenda is how are you, really. It sounds conventional, which you will both resist on principle, and it works, which you will both respect.

Give each other formal independence rather than assumed independence. Separate hobbies, separate friendships, maybe separate desks, agreed on out loud so freedom never has to be seized through distance. And take turns being the one who goes first with a feeling. Going first is the whole tax on this pairing, and it is cheap compared to what it buys.

A Tarot Card for This Pairing

The card for two Aquarians is the Page of Swords: quick-eyed, curious, standing on high ground with the wind moving through everything. It fits because the Page is the eternal student of the air element, all alertness and questions, and that is the spirit you two share at your best. The card's caution fits too. The Page watches from a slight distance, sword up, and this pairing thrives exactly when you both agree to lower the sword and come down from the lookout.

FAQ

Can two Aquarius be together?

Yes, and the mental connection is usually instant. You give each other the freedom most partners have to be talked into. The growth edge is emotional depth, since neither of you reaches for vulnerability first.

Do Aquarius and Aquarius get bored of each other?

Boredom is rarely the problem, since two Aquarians generate ideas faster than they can use them. The more common risk is drifting into brilliant roommates who forgot to stay intimate.
